Capacity note: image slimming for the Quillbarge build fleet. Base images ballooned past 1.4 GB after the Vexler SDK merge; registry pulls now dominate cold-start time on the Osthaven nodes. We strip docs, locale files, and build toolchains in the final stage, then squash layers. Do not touch the runtime deps list without pinging the platform channel. Targets below are enforced by the CI gate, not suggestions. The current tuning constants are as follows.

constants for yaduf-fahag:
BUDGETS = {
    "kelix": 528,
    "briwyn": 734,
}

Runbook: TumbleVault locker access flow. If a resident's unlock request hangs, first check the hub heartbeat in the Driftway console — nine times out of ten the Bellamy Street gateway just dropped Wi-Fi. Power-cycle it, wait ninety seconds, retry. Still stuck? Escalate to the access-flow channel with the locker bank name and the trace token below.

session token of kahog-bahif = htk9_f63daec35

## Changelog — Sockline 4.7.2

Alongside the fix for the websocket reconnect loop (clients stuck retrying after token expiry), we rotated the token-signing key, since the old one was implicated in the bad sessions. On-call: if reconnect storms persist past 02:00 UTC, verify gateways loaded the new key, which is as follows.

deploy key for kagup-bawig: bky9_ZMq28eTw9

**14:22 UTC** — Extraction of the user module from the Brindlehook monolith began. Auth table replication to the new Quillward service completed without drift. 14:47: legacy session tokens invalidated per plan; no orphaned grants detected. 15:03: traffic cutover at 10%, error rate nominal. 15:31: full cutover. One misconfigured ACL on the internal admin route was caught and patched within six minutes. No credential exposure observed. The deploy artifact for the cutover is identified by the token below.

build token for bageg-yahof: htk3_673